Chelsea Manning

Chelsea Manning is a former United States Army intelligence analyst who gained international attention in 2010 when she was arrested for disclosing classified military and diplomatic documents to WikiLeaks. Her actions sparked a global debate on government transparency and whistleblowing. Manning was convicted in 2013 and sentenced to 35 years in prison, but her sentence was commuted by President Barack Obama in 2017. She is also known for her advocacy on issues related to transparency, free speech, and transgender rights.
